Trip to the British Museum

Year 5 had a very interesting trip to the British Museum in London on Monday. They learned a lot while touring many of the museum’s galleries and saw a wide range of artefacts from Ancient Greece. This complements their history work on Ancient Greece this term.

Taking Care Project

All children will be participating in the ‘Taking Care’ project this term. The main themes for this work are

-          We all have the right to feel safe all the time.

-          There is nothing so awful we can’t talk about it with someone.

We are sending home with this letter a guide for parents and carers to explain more about the project. Should you have any queries, please contact your child’s class teacher.
